## Limits and Quotas: GC Pauses in PairWeave

The PairWeave matching service runs on a generational collector, and long pauses show up as match-timeout spikes in support tickets. Pauses under 150 ms are normal during bulk re-matching; anything above 400 ms usually means the young-gen is undersized for current queue depth. Before escalating to the runtime team, check whether the tenant exceeded their pairing quota that hour. The constants below govern heap sizing and pause targets per tier.

constants for yaduf-fahag:
BUDGETS = {
    "kelix": 528,
    "briwyn": 734,
}

### v3.8.0 — Pagination setting renamed

Heads up, reviewer: we renamed `PAGE_LIMIT_MAX` to `PERCHLY_API_PAGE_CAP` across the Perchly public REST API, since the old name kept colliding with the admin service's config. Behavior is unchanged — still caps `?limit=` at 200 and falls back to 50 when unset. The migration script rewrites old env files automatically, so don't panic about stale deploys. While we were in there, we noticed the rate-limit signing secret was missing from staging, so the env file now sets it on the next line.

env line for fajop-taguf: VAULT_KEY20=82a8caa7b14c704c3638

Runbook: Vexlor FX rounding drift. Symptom: converted totals off by one minor unit on high-volume batches. Cause: banker's rounding applied twice in the Quillet pipeline. Fix: set ROUND_MODE=half_even once, at the reconciliation stage only. Verify with the audit replay tool against yesterday's batch. The replay tool authenticates against the ledger service, so before running it, confirm your env file is current. Add the following line beneath the existing entries.

secret setting of fawig-tawip: RELAY_SECRET3=e04

- [ ] Websocket compression on Gullwharf: we ship with permessage-deflate ON for payloads over 1KB, OFF below that — the CPU cost wasn't worth it for tiny frames. Future maintainers: if you flip this, watch memory per connection, the sliding window adds up fast at scale. Benchmarks live in the perf folder. Verify the flag state in the canary config, then record the release token below.

build token for tawif-bahip: htk31_68bba16e1afabfef4ecc69408c06f16